Revision as of 13:46, 23 May 2017

short crooked sword, knife [JV]

a hooked-knife [RY]

curved / crescent / hooked knife [usu. with a vajra handle]. the Lord Who Holds a Curved Blade, [a Dharma protector] [RY]

1) hooked knife [usu. w vajra handle]; 2) former weapon; 2) the Lord who holds a curved blade, [a dharma protector] [IW]

crescent blade/knife (the shape is more 'crescent' than 'hooked' or 'curved'; Sanskrit: kartika, kartri, or katari) [Erick Tsiknopoulos]
